Quiz Answer Key and Fun Facts
1. In Dynasty Mode, what can you do that you can't do in Season Mode or a Single Game?

Answer: Create a School

If you try to Create a School in a Season Mode, then a message will come up saying that you need to do Dynasty Mode to Create a School and play the created school. You may not change a real player's ratings in any mode. You can edit or create a player in every mode.
2. Who is the color announcer every time that you play a game?

Answer: Dick Vitale

During every game, Dick Vitale is the color announcer and says catchy phrases such as "It's redemption time, baby" or "Diaper Man" or "Windex Man". In my opinion, he is the best announcer of all time.
3. Who is on the cover of the game?

Answer: Carmelo Anthony

Carmelo Anthony is on the cover dribbling his way to the basket.
4. What button do you press to dunk?

Answer: square

To dunk, you must press the square button. Make sure you press the button while in the lane or you will take a wild shot and the ball probably won't get in the hoop.
5. What button do you press to pass?

Answer: X

Make sure to press the X button at the right time or the other team will steal the ball.
6. Is it possible to create an announcer in the game?

Answer: No

You cannot Create an Announcer, but you can create a player, a school, or a Coach. You can only create a school or coach in Dynasty Mode.
7. How many games are played in Season or Dynasty Mode?

Answer: 28

There are 12 non-conference games and 16 conference games in a season in this video game.
8. Can you pick any Division 1 team to play with?

Answer: No

There are only about 350 Division 1 teams. There are some that aren't listed.
9. After the season, what happens next in Dynasty Mode?

Answer: The conference tournament

A screen comes up to start the conference tournament. If you win the conference tournament, you go to the NCAA Tournament. Also, if you win your conference, you make it to the NCAA Tournament.
10. In Dynasty Mode, up to how many dynasty years can you make?

Answer: 30

You can make from 10 dynasty years to 30 dynasty years. You can Create a Coach for Dynasty Mode.
